How to Obtain a Legal Spanish Driving License
For those looking for to acquire a genuine Spanish driving license, the following actions describe the standard process:
Age Requirements: Ensure compliance with the age requirement specific to the wanted vehicle category.
Theoretical Examination: Pass a theoretical test that covers driving guidelines, traffic guidelines, and roadway indications.
Practical Examination: Successfully finish a useful driving test.
Medical Certificate: Obtain a medical certificate validating that you are in shape to drive.
Paperwork: Prepare the needed files, consisting of proof of residency, identity documents, and photos.
Application Submission: Submit your application in addition to the required documents to the local traffic authority (DGT).
License Issuance: If everything is in order, you will get your driving license, normally within a few weeks.

1. Can I drive in Spain with a foreign license?
Yes, foreign driving licenses are generally accepted in Spain for as much as 6 months. After this period, you might require to convert your license to a Spanish one.
2. For how long is the Spanish driving license valid?
The credibility of a Spanish driving license varies based on the license type and the holder's age, usually ranging from 10 to 15 years.

4. What takes place if my Spanish driving license is lost or stolen?
In case of loss or theft, you should report it to the regional authorities and send an application for a replacement at the closest DGT office.

5. Exist English-speaking driving schools in Spain?
Yes, many driving schools in Spain provide services in English, catering to migrants and international locals.
